Okay, so this isn't actually a web building question, but here goes: Has anyone else noticed apart from me, that when you use underline in a:hover, the line dissappears after you've clicked it. I mean, when the page reloads, and you hover over the same link, the underline dosen't show. Howcome??? To get it back, you need to clear the history in the browser. This is a dumb question, I know :D, but I would really want to know.


This might be because your styles are overriding eachother. Use the following order: lvha (link visited hover active), and see if that doesn't fix it.

You can use combinations, also:

:link:focus, :visited:focus { /*styles*/ }
:link { /*styles*/ }
:visited { /*styles*/ }
:link:hover, :visited:hover { /*styles*/ }
:link:active, :visited:active { /*styles*/ }

That about covers it.

(Remember, :hover should actually work on all elements, not only links, and does so in at least the mozilla browser. Because of this, the combined syntax is to prefer.)

yeah, like lioean said... make sure the a:visited is above a:hover and you shouldnt have that problem

Thanks! It worked! Tack så mycket! :o